Autor | Zpráva | ||
---|---|---|---|
P$ychotronyk Profil * |
#1 · Zasláno: 23. 11. 2008, 13:18:06
zdravím mám taokvý porblém na localhostu mi tento script běžel v pohodě ale jakmile jsem ho nahrál na web tak se mi enchce připojit k db... jelikož se jedná o placený hosting veškeré materiály pro připojní jsme dostali a podle nich bylo i zadáno připojení k db... když však dám otevřít danou stránku která je napojená na db a má něco z ní vypsat script umře a vypíše akorát žádný záznam(nastaveno v or die())... přejmenoval jsemi databázi podle požadavků serveru ale přesto se stále nemůžu připojit v čem může být poblém?
zde je část scriptu zajišťující připojení a část kteámá provést výpis <?php $connect = mysql_connect('localhost', '***', '***'); mysql_query("SET character_set_results=UTF8"); mysql_query("SET character_set_connection=UTF8"); mysql_query("SET character_set_client=UTF8"); ?> část výpisu... include 'db.php'; //ulození výsledků z databáze (tabulka stránky) do proměnné mysql_select_db('nh542400db',$connect); $dotaz = mysql_query("SELECT * FROM `stranky`") or die("Žádný záznam!"); //výpis hlavní nabídky echo "<h2><a href=\"system.php\">Vítejte v redakčním systému solária Paprsek</a></h2>"; // výpis stránek echo "<div class=\"sol\">"; echo "<h3>Stránky</h3>"; echo "<table style=\"border:1px solid black\">"; echo "<tr><th>ID</th><th>Název</th><th></th><th></th></tr>"; while( $odp = mysql_fetch_array($dotaz)) { echo "<tr><td>".$odp['id_str']."</td><td><a href=\"system.php?id_str=".$odp['id_str']."&sprav=true\">".$odp['nazev ']."</a></td><td><a href=\"system.php?id_str=".$odp['id_str']."&del=true\">Smazat</a></td> <td><a href=\"system.php?id_str=".$odp['id_str']."&ed=true\">Upravit</a></td> <t/r>"; } echo "</table><br />"; |
||
Kajman_ Profil * |
#2 · Zasláno: 23. 11. 2008, 13:22:10
A nepodaří se připojení, nebo v té databázi není tabulka stranky? Zkuste si dát " or die(mysql_error())" i za connect a select_db.
|
||
P$ychotronyk Profil * |
#3 · Zasláno: 23. 11. 2008, 13:33:42
nov té databázi jsou všehcny tabuálky jak jsem je v xamppu vytvořil
|
||
P$ychotronyk Profil * |
#4 · Zasláno: 23. 11. 2008, 13:36:36
zkusil jsem to ješště s tou chybou a vypisuje mi to že tam ta tabulka není což je ale blbost...
-- Databáze: `nh542400db` -- -- -------------------------------------------------------- . . . . -- -- Struktura tabulky `stranky` -- CREATE TABLE `stranky` ( `id_str` tinyint(4) NOT NULL auto_increment, `nazev` varchar(15) collate utf8_czech_ci default NULL, `adresa` blob, `tel` tinyblob, PRIMARY KEY (`id_str`), UNIQUE KEY `nazev` (`nazev`) ) ENGINE=MyISAM DEFAULT CHARSET=utf8 COLLATE=utf8_czech_ci AUTO_INCREMENT=14 ; -- -- Vypisuji data pro tabulku `stranky` -- INSERT INTO `stranky` (`id_str`, `nazev`, `adresa`, `tel`) VALUES (1, 'Úvod', '', ''), (2, 'Slovo majitele', '', ''), (3, 'Výhody', '', ''), (4, 'Akce', '', ''), (5, 'Kosmetika', '', ''), (6, 'Tipy a rady', '', ''), (7, 'Zaměstnání', '', ''), (8, 'Kontakty', '', ''), (9, 'Novodvorská', '', 0x2b343230203737352032353620303438), (10, 'Modřany', '', 0x2b343230203234342034303220323535), (11, 'Holešovice', '', 0x2b343230203737372032323620303832), (12, 'Vinohradská', '', 0x2b343230203232332030303320323535), (13, 'Havířov', '', 0x2b343230203737352032353620303439); |
||
P$ychotronyk Profil * |
#5 · Zasláno: 23. 11. 2008, 13:53:17
ještě s chci zeptat jestli nemůže být taky třeba chyba v tom že ta databáze byla původně vytvořena pod jiným názven a pak jsem ji podle potřeby přejmenoval..ale v tom by snad problém být neměl ne?
|
||
Časová prodleva: 17 let
|
0